This global beauty brand just opened its new workshop concept store in Calgary

We love The Body Shop. Their products are clean. They source their ingredients sustainably and ethically. They time and again go the extra mile to reduce their environmental footprint and help others do the same. And the brand is at it yet again… this time with their new store at Market Mall.

The global beauty brand recently opened doors to its newest Calgary store but it’s not like their other stores. Instead of a regular “walk in, shop, walk out” retail experience, this one is a whole activist movement in itself. And they are calling it The Body Shop Workshop Store.

It is so named because this is where you can try and buy the products, get your refills at the refill station, learn about sustainability and take action. Basically, the store has everything you love about The Body Shop and more. Take a look—

THE STORE DESIGN

The store design is very sustainability-forward and is built on the circularity concept. You’ll find a lot of recycled and upcycled material in use at the store. The countertops, for example, are made from 100% recycled plastic. The storage units are crafted from part-recycled plastic. Then there is a lot of reclaimed wood.

THE ACT AREA

In addition to its design, what sets the Workshop store apart is the dedicated ACT area. Here is where you can familiarize yourself with the issues that are affecting our community. This is where you connect with like-minded environmentalists, sign petitions, engage with movements and show your support. And where you realize how rewarding social and environmental change can be.

THE REFILL STATION

The store also features the brand’s iconic refill station that they launched last year. As the name suggests, this is where you can refill your 300ml aluminum bottles with your fave shampoos, conditioners and handwashes.

THE PRODUCTS

The store carries all the covetable products that you use on the regular. That includes the newly launched Edelweiss range. For the uninitiated, Edelweiss is the resilient flower with all the antioxidant power that can be found growing in brutal Alpine conditions against extreme wind, snow and rain. It protects and repairs itself, thanks to its natural antioxidants, including Leontopodic acid, which is only produced when the flower is in distress.

80% of daily skin problems are caused by environmental aggressors like pollution and dust making skin look dull, dry and tired. The powerful natural protection systems found in Edelweiss make it the ideal skincare ingredient that defends against environmental aggressors, which can lead to premature aging. Edelweiss will protect your skin’s natural barrier making your skin look ever-so-smooth.

THE GIFTING STATION

This is where you channel your inner artist. Sure, you can personalize gifts for your loved ones with ribbons and recyclable paper. But you can also show some self-love. Personalize your refill bottles with cute stickers at the gifting station.
